Radon Mitigation - Coin, IA
This client is a mom of a 3 kids with her husband who loves hunting. At first, they were having second thoughts to pursue this remediation system but most his neighbors have one and it was for the protection of the kids so he made the decision. He had a radon test which returned to 18.5, not good. Thrasher installed a partial system years ago with Waterguard, Triple Safe sump pump, and 32" Cleanspace on walls. There's a sub slab extraction point near sump pit and tap into Waterguard, then second extraction point near door in storage room. The team made a core through block wall to exit on side corner of house and installed a Breathe EZ filter.

Radon Mitigation - Tarkio, MO
High Radon Levels in Tarkio, Missouri
Met with Haley and Josh virtually. They just bought this very large and old house and in the process of doing renovations. They wanted to make sure their whole family is protected and no future health concerns coming. They had a radon test, returned with levels of 16. That's pretty high. The installation will start with the large open basement with HVAC room in second chamber, a cellar that is 8'x20 that may need to be addressed with a third point. Exit side of house, install fan with cover and route up. They were happy how it turned out!
